Classic Gingerbread Cutouts

INGREDIENTS

  • Cookie Dough

    • 🧈 ½ cup butter, softened
    • 🟤 ½ cup brown sugar
    • ⅔ cup molasses
    • 4 cups all-purpose flour, divided
    • 🧂 ½ teaspoon baking soda
    • 🧂 ½ teaspoon salt
    • ½ teaspoon ground allspice
    • ½ teaspoon ground cloves
    • 🟤 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
    • ½ teaspoon ground ginger
  • Icing

    • 1 pound confectioners' sugar
    • ½ teaspoon cream of tartar

STEPS

1

Gather the ingredients.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).

2

In a large bowl, cream together butter and brown sugar until smooth. Stir in molasses and eggs.

3

Combine 1 ½ cups of the flour, baking soda, salt, allspice, cloves, cinnamon, and ginger; beat into molasses mixture. Gradually stir in remaining flour by hand to form a stiff dough.

4

Divide dough into 2 pieces. On a lightly floured surface, roll out dough to 1/8-inch thickness.

5

Cut into desired shapes using cookie cutters. Place cookies 1-inch apart onto ungreased cookie sheets.

6

Bake for 8 to 10 minutes in the preheated oven. Allow c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before removing to a wire rack to cool completely.

7

In a medium bowl, sift together confectioners' sugar and cream of tartar. Blend in egg whites.

8

Using an electric mixer on high speed, beat for about 5 minutes, or until mixture is thick and stiff. Keep covered with a moist cloth until ready to frost cookies.

9

Decorate cooled cookies with icing and enjoy!

💡 Refrigerate the dough for easier rolling and cutting.Use parchment paper for easy cleanup.For long-term storage, keep decorated cookies in an airtight container.
